After telling a New York audience that young people today "think work is a four-letter word," Sen. Hillary Rodham Clinton said she apologized to her daughter.
"I said, 'I'm sorry, I didn't mean to convey the impression that you don't work hard,' " Clinton said Sunday in a commencement address at Long Island University. "I just want to set the bar high because we are in a competition for the future."See the full content of this document
